Mawhiang
Mawhiang is a village located in Mawsynram subdivision of East Khasi Hills district in Meghalaya,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Mawsynram (tehsildar office) and 52km away from district headquarter Shillong.

About Mawhiang
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Mawhiang is 278626. Mawsynram is nearest town to Mawhiang village for all major economic activities.

Population of Mawhiang
According to the 2011 Census, Mawhiang has a total population of about 839, with approximately 439 males and 400 females. The sex ratio is around 911 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 183 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 810. The overall literacy rate is approximately 54.95%, with male literacy at about 56.95% and female literacy near 52.75%. There are around 147 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Mawhiang's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 839 | 439 | 400 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 183 | 102 | 81 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 810 | 426 | 384 |
Literate Population | 461 | 250 | 211 |
Illiterate Population | 378 | 189 | 189 |
Connectivity of Mawhiang
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Mawhiang. As per the 2011 stats, Mawhiang had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
